Insurance and optional extras
Excess insurance covers the cost you'd have to pay if your ACH car hire is damaged or stolen. While not mandatory, it can be a real lifesaver if something goes wrong. Just remember that policies differ from one provider to another, so make sure you understand exactly what's offered.
Make your trip smoother when you rent a car in St Gallen Altenrhein by adding a few handy extras. Think things like a GPS unit to keep your trip on track, or reverse cameras that upgrade your parking game.
Good to know
Rental age requirements aren't always the same everywhere. Providers can set their own policies, and if you're under the minimum age, you could encounter extra costs or restrictions. Check the terms set by each supplier before booking your rental in Switzerland.
Travel plans include the kids? Car seat regulations vary by location, and the best setup may depend on their age, weight and height. Find out if you need to add one to your ACH car rental reservation.
You'll be asked for a few things when collecting your rental car: your physical driver's licence, another form of photo ID, and a credit card that can cover the security deposit. Debit cards aren't commonly accepted. The full set of requirements will be laid out in your booking.
Driving in Switzerland can seem unfamiliar if it's your first time. Keep in mind traffic flows on the right side of the road.
Stay within the local speed limits. Usually that's around 45kph in urban areas and 110kph or so on highways, unless signs say otherwise.
The blood alcohol concentration (BAC) limit in Switzerland is 0.05%. Because alcohol affects everyone differently, the only way to be certain you're safe to drive is to skip the drinks.
The Swiss franc (CHF) is the currency you'll be using for day-to-day expenses and excursions. Pay with a card when it's possible, and keep a little cash when electronic payments aren't accepted.
